Loch Ness » Fort Augustus

Immerse yourself in the enchanting beauty of the Scottish Highlands at the Loch Ness Highland Resort. Nestled in the idyllic village of Fort Augustus, this resort offers a tranquil retreat with a touch of luxury.

Choose from a variety of holiday lodges, each designed to accommodate different group sizes, ensuring a comfortable stay for all. The lodges sleep varying numbers of guests, with some providing the added indulgence of an outdoor hot tub.

The accommodation is thoughtfully presented, boasting spacious living areas, well-equipped kitchens, and sumptuous bedrooms. After a day of exploration, unwind in the serenity of your private hot tub.

With direct access to Loch Ness and the Caledonian Canal, the resort is a haven for adventurers and those seeking a peaceful escape. Whether you're dining at the on-site restaurant or exploring the nearby towns of Fort William and Inverness, your Highland holiday promises to be unforgettable.

Accommodation at Loch Ness Highland Resort

Sleeps 4
Hot Tub
This luxurious and modern, two-bedroom holiday home has both a generous living space and ample size bedrooms. The spacious open plan living/dining area has both 2 and 3-seater sofas, flat-screen TV, feature fire and dining area with table and 4 chairs. French doors lead to the deck with garden furniture and an outdoor hot tub. In the kitchen, you’ll find the comforts of home including breakfast bar, oven/grill, gas hob, fridge/freezer, microwave oven, wine cooler and dishwasher. There’s even a utility room with a washer/dryer. The master double bedroom features a king-size bed and walk-in wardrobe, with an en-suite bathroom to include a WC, freestanding bath and walk-in shower. The second bedroom features twin beds (both full-size singles) and is conveniently located opposite the guest bathroom, again to include WC and walk-in shower. Getting there

To get to Loch Ness Highland Resort, if driving, take the A82 road which provides access from both Inverness and Fort William. The nearest train station is in Fort Augustus, offering connections to the wider rail network.
